What is the surface area of the pyramid to the nearest whole number?

Answer:

surface area of square pyramid = 132 square cm.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: A pyramid of base square length =  6 cm  and slant height = 8 cm.

To find : What is the surface area of the pyramid to the nearest whole number.

Solution : We have given that

Square pyramid of base length =  6 cm  and slant height = 8 cm.

Formula for surface area of square pyramid =  b² + 2 * b *s

Where, b = base length  and s = slant height .

Plugging the values in formula : b = 6 cm , s = 8 cm.

Then ,  surface area of square pyramid = ( 6)² + 2 * 6 * 8.

surface area of square pyramid =  36 + 96.

surface area of square pyramid = 132 square cm.

Therefore,  surface area of square pyramid = 132 square cm.

Hunter is 35 years older than Andrew. After 5 years Hunter will be twice Andrew's age. Find the present age of both.
Anettt [7]

Answer:

Andrew is 30 years old. Hunter is 65 years old.

Step-by-step explanation:

we can set up 2 equations:

h = 35 + a

h+5 = 2(a+5)

Solve for h in the second equation.

h + 5 = 2a + 10; h = 2a + 5

now set the 2 equations = to each other

2a + 5 = 35 + a

solve for a by combining like terms

a + 5 = 35

a = 30

so Andrew is 30 and Hunter is 35 + 30 = 65.

Sp in 5 years Andrew is 35 and Hunter is 70 (twice A's age)
